I think there is a flaw in cold DMing. I agree I think people over complicate validation, however, the concept of:

Have an idea > Reach out to people & set-up meetings > have the meetings.

But the core issue is finding those people. People generally don't respond to DMs, and killing it just because you haven't reached out to enough people does not indicate this. I think that's why a lot of people run ads/ create a landing page, because it allows them to have warm leads to then interview.

As much as I want this to be true and this straightforward, I really don't think it is. Maybe I'm just making excuses, but even the act of finding people to DM (especially for B2C) is super difficult.

Hi, I am in the same boat. Mine is set to expire December 1st (so now under 2 weeks). I am a bit worried because I thought they would do it in order of when it is set to expire. Is anyone else also approaching their deadline in less than 2 weeks?

UPDATE: Just going to add my update here to maximise the number of people that see this. I just got my extension (original expiration Dec 1). I didn't get an email, but it was updated on the website. I contacted the home office before I got the extension and learnt the following:

  • The automatic extension is not necessarily done in order of most recent expiration date (i.e., some people whose status was set to expire Dec 3rd got the extension before I did).
  • The home office said the automation team is confident that all extensions will be processed before the respective expiration date, but that it may be processed anytime before the expiration date (e.g., in my case, the extension can come anytime on or before Nov 30th).
  • They said you should contact the home office (best is via the live chat), if you still haven't received it the day before it is set to expire (in my case Nov 30th). They will contact the automation department and run your check.
  • Even if you do not receive your extension by the time your status expires, don't worry. They said it doesn't make any difference, and you will still be granted the extension.
